This was looked at in the EWG Telecon on August, 4, 2022. The following informational polls were taken:
Given our time is limited, and our resources are scarce, EWG Encourages further work in the direction of P1819.
SF | F | N | A | SA |
---|---|---|---|---|
3 | 5 | 3 | 0 | 0 |
Result: Consensus
P1819 should continue to explore lazy evaluation.
SF | F | N | A | SA |
---|---|---|---|---|
2 | 3 | 5 | 0 | 1 |
Result: Not Consensus
EWG believes the proposed lambda expansion mechanism is a reasonable approach to solving this problem.
SF | F | N | A | SA |
---|---|---|---|---|
0 | 2 | 5 | 3 | 1 |
Result: Not Consensus
EWG would like to see more work done in the direction of UDL-based expansion.
SF | F | N | A | SA |
---|---|---|---|---|
1 | 2 | 6 | 0 | 1 |
Result: Not Consensus
EWG encourages more work in the direction of supporting arbitrary expressions, instead of just ID expressions.
SF | F | N | A | SA |
---|---|---|---|---|
4 | 3 | 2 | 0 | 1 |
Result: Consensus
The expectation is that the author will do further exploration and evaluation of the feature, and return with a mature proposal.
